Secularization refers to the graduate disassociation from religious institutions and religious control or dominance in a society to institutions and politics that are not religiously based but secular. One example is the separation between church and state that is one of the fundamental principles of the US Constitution. In the old monarchical systems of Europe, the state and the church were intertwined, and the church had political power as an entity that owned lands and could make policies. So the idea of a separate church and state was significantly different than it is today. The European Monarch was said to have a divine right to be King. Their authority came directly from God and not from the will of the people. The secularization of society was one principle of the French Revolution as well. The leaders of the French and American revolutions wanted to move away from the model of society where one single religion like the Catholic Church or The Church of England was the overall framework of the whole society.
